Eatonton Police Department recently started using a CAD system at our dispatch desk. All of the calls for service that come to Eatonton PD are dispatched to the officers and then put on the computer by our dispatchers. This system should help us better serve and protect the citizens of Eatonton. Eatonton Police Department would like to thank Admin. Assistant TONYA THOMAS for her efforts in tirelessly getting this system set-up and also the dispatchers for their willingness to learn this new system. Background Check
Come in Monday-Friday with the items below to receive a background check for you job or volunteer work:
Public Background Check: Driver's License & $20 Firefighters & Law Enforcement: $55, includes fingerprints with Federal and Georgia Criminal background information. For Driver History, you have to go to Department of Driver Services(DDS) in Milledgeville or Greensboro. |
